CC-Link IE Safety

Safe field networks that leverage high-speed CC-Link IE data communications
CC-Link IE Safety is a safety field network of CC-Link realizing safe system architecture. High-speed communication of CC-Link IE is realized, and the same system can be mixed by safe control and general control. An existing network system can expand the safe control system easily.

CC-Link IE Safety Features

We can realize safe communication in transmission rate 1Gbps of CC-Link IE

  • By high-speed communication of 1Gbps, we can build a safe system having high performance.

Safe control and general control can be mixed

  • We can introduce a system of the safe control into a system of the general control.

Based on an international standard of the safe communication

  • CC-Link IE safety communication satisfies the requirements necessary for SIL3 compliance, which are indicated in IEC 61508.

Safe control and general control can be mixed

The CC-Link IE system that implements safety communication comprises CC-Link IE stations (IE safety stations) equipped with safety communication functions and CC-Link IE stations (IE standard stations) not equipped with safety communication functions. Fig. 1 shows an example of a configuration.

Compatible standards

Table 1 shows the international safety standards corresponding to CC-Link IE safety communication. CC-Link safety communication satisfies the requirements necessary for SIL3 compliance, which are indicated in IEC 61508. In addition, CC-Link IE safety communication follows the basic concept of functional safety communication defined in IEC 61784-3.

Table 1 Corresponding International Safety Standards

Standard No. Name Safety Level
IEC61508:2010 Functional safety standards for electrical/electronic/programmable electronic safety-related systems SIL3
IEC61784-3:2010 Industrial communication networks – Profiles – Part 3: Functional safety fieldbuses -

Safety station internal

A safety stations connected to CC-Link IE Safety has IE safety communication layer. IE safety communication layer has one or more IESMAP (Master) and/or one or more IESSLP (Slave). IESMAP is a protocol machine establishing a safety connection with the IESSLP specified as its safety parameter and performing safety communication with the IESSLP. IESMAP always invokes a safety connection establishing process.
IESSLP is a protocol machine establishing a safety connection with the IESMAP sending a connection request from, and performing safety communication with the IESMAP.

IESMAP (IE Safety Master Protocol Machine)

protocol machine establishing a safety connection with the IESSLP specified as its safety parameter after sending a connection request to the IESSLP; receiving a response from it; and confirming its identification, and performing safety communication with the IESSLP

IESSLP (IE Safety Slave Protocol Machine)

protocol machine establishing a safety connection with the IESMAP sending a connection request from, and performing safety communication with the IESMAP

Specification

Item Specification
Communication method Connection type
Max number of stations CC-Link IE controller network: 120
CC-Link IE field network: 254
Max number of safety connection for same stations 2
Max number of links of safety refresh ingress 16 octets / egress 16 octets
Safety Integrity Level (IEC61508) SIL3
